I should probably be terrified of a 17 year old starting, but im just gonna enjoy the rideWhile I'm not predicting a Syracuse win, I do think we cover the spread and keep it close. Main reason for this is the offense...Kyle McCord led the nation in passing last season and put up monster numbers, only to be cut by the Eagles today after being drafted. Jeff Nixon, our OC, is criminally underrated and is going to be a head coach sooner rather than later. His system is beautiful and allowed McCord to flourish, even though he may have not had that top tier talent that his stats and draft stock suggest. I really think Angeli can step in and run the system at a very high level. Nixon is that good
Our 2 top receivers will be Darrell Gill (4.40 speed) and Johntay Cook (4.30 speed). Gill led the ACC in yards per catch last season (18.4), he just simply was the 4th option and didnt get starting opportunities. With a full season, he is an ALL-ACC talent. Combine that with Cook out in space (5 Star WR in 2023), and we could be dangerous on Offense again.
Biggest question mark is the Defense obviously. Personally, I dont think it could get much worse and is due for improvement. Key transfers were brought in at DT, LB and CB and should in theory be an upgrade.
